Patent number: 12425818Abstract: A method may include receiving, by a charging function (CHF), a data usage monitoring request associated with use of an application, wherein the data usage monitoring request identifies a data usage threshold. The method may also include transmitting, by the CHF and to a session management function (SMF) or a user plane function (UPF), a message notifying the SMF or UPF of the data usage threshold. The method may further include receiving, from the SMF or UPF, a notification that the data usage threshold has been reached, and sending, by the CHF, a message to a network exposure function (NEF) indicating that the data usage threshold has been reached.Type: GrantFiled: October 26, 2022Date of Patent: September 23, 2025Assignee: Verizon Patent and Licensing Inc.Inventors: Lixia Yan, Barry F. Patent number: 12323798Abstract: A system described herein may output a first access policy request associated with a User Equipment (“UE”). The system may receive a first access policy in response to the first access policy request, and may identify, after receiving the first access policy, that the first access policy has expired. The system may output, based on identifying that the first access policy has expired, a second access policy request associated with the UE, may receive a second access policy in response to the second access policy request, and may output the second access policy to at least one of the UE, or a radio access network (“RAN”) to which the UE is connected. The RAN may provide access to the UE in accordance with the first access policy until receiving the second access policy, after which the RAN may provide access to the UE in accordance with the second access policy.Type: GrantFiled: February 16, 2023Date of Patent: June 3, 2025Assignee: Verizon Patent and Licensing Inc.Inventors: Javier A. Publication number: 20250031025Abstract: One or more computing devices, systems, and/or methods for automated recovery to re-provision a subscriber of a communication network are provided. A communication session establishment request for a user equipment of a subscriber to utilize a communication network may be received. Subscriber location information, session management subscription data, and policy data associated with the subscriber may be retrieved. A subscriber not found response may be received from a charging component as a response to a charging subscriber request for the charging component to track network and service utilization by the user equipment due to a prior failure to register the subscriber with the charging component.Type: ApplicationFiled: October 2, 2024Publication date: January 23, 2025Inventors: Lixia Yan, Javier A. Patent number: 11902892Abstract: A network device of a core network may maintain a mapping table that maps core network slices with quality of service (QoS) class identifiers (QCIs) based on service profile identifiers (SPIDs), and may receive, from a user device, a request for service with a particular QCI included in the QCIs of the mapping table. The network device may identify a particular SPID of the SPIDs in the mapping table based on the particular QCI of the service, and may generate a flow request based on the particular SPID. The network device may cause the flow request to be provided to a radio access network (RAN) associated with the user device, to cause the RAN to select a RAN slice for provision of the service to the user device.Type: GrantFiled: December 14, 2021Date of Patent: February 13, 2024Assignee: Verizon Patent and Licensing Inc.Inventors: Ye Huang, Jin Yang, Sudhakar Reddy Patil, Javier A. Patent number: 10645753Abstract: A device receives, from a user device, a connection request for connecting to a core network associated with the device, and determines, based on receiving the connection request, that a usage associated with the user device exceeds a usage threshold. The device generates a first network connectivity status indicator based on determining that the usage associated with the user device exceeds the usage threshold, and provides, to the user device, information indicating the first network connectivity status indicator. The information indicating the first network connectivity status indicator is to cause the user device to display the first network connectivity status indicator.Type: GrantFiled: January 15, 2019Date of Patent: May 5, 2020Assignee: Verizon Patent and Licensing Inc.Inventors: Barry F. Patent number: 9894215Abstract: A method may include determining a number of user devices that can access data services in a wireless network and storing information identifying the determined number of user devices for each of a number of sectors for each of a number of periods of time. The method may also include receiving a request from a first user device associated with a first user for access to data services during a first period of time, accessing the stored information to determine whether to grant the request and providing access to data services via the wireless network to the first user device. The method may further include excluding data usage by the first user device during the first period of time from being applied against a data limit associated with the user's data plan.Type: GrantFiled: April 5, 2017Date of Patent: February 13, 2018Assignee: Verizon Patent and Licensing Inc.Inventors: Jeremy P. Patent number: 9602995Abstract: Systems and methods for synchronizing online and offline charging data are disclosed. In some implementations, a charging trigger machine (CTM) determines that charging data for a mobile user account at an online charging system (OCS) and charging data for the mobile user account at an offline charging system (OFCS) are to be synchronized. The CTM sends a credit control request (CCR) to the OCS. The CTM sends an account charging request (ACR) to the OFCS simultaneously with sending the CCR to the OCS and in response to determining that the charging data at the OCS and the charging data at the OFCS are to be synchronized. The ACR includes an instruction for a service data container (SDC) level trigger to be added to an output charging data record (CDR) created at the OFCS and associated with the mobile user account.Type: GrantFiled: May 14, 2015Date of Patent: March 21, 2017Assignee: Verizon Patent and Licensing Inc.Inventors: Marc Chiaverini, Javier A.
